How to get to and around Trappe
Fly into Easton, MD (ESN-Easton - Newnam), the closest airport, located 10.6 mi (17 km) from the city centre. If you're unable to find a flight that fits your schedule, you can also fly into Salisbury, MD (SBY-Salisbury - Ocean City Wicomico Regional), which is 36.5 mi (58.7 km) away.
